Writing Those you Know in Memoir and Non-Fiction

Want to tell your story but unsure how to write about real people?

A woman with short blonde hair and a floral top looks at the camera smiling.
Alexandra Collier

Join author Alexandra Collier to learn how to write truthfully about your life in essays, memoir or creative non-fiction, and gain confidence handling the ethical challenges that arise when writing about the people closest to you.

Alexandra Collier is an award-winning writer who has written for TV, theatre, and print. 

Her memoir Inconceivable: Heartbreak, Bad Dates and Finding Solo Motherhood about her journey to becoming a solo mum by choice was published by Hachette in Australia, UK and the US.
